下载octave

解压后双击octave.vbs进行安装

配置
- pkg rebuild
- pkg list

使用基础命令

使用矩阵命令

移动数据

- size:矩阵的行和列
- length:行和列的最大值
读取和存储数据
- load:加载文件
- who:所有变量
- whos:更详细的变量信息
- clear:删除变量
- save hello.mat v:会压缩
- save hello.txt v -ASCII:可读
操作数据



运算数据
- a*b :矩阵相乘
- a.*b:每个元素相乘
- a.^2:对元素进行平方
- 1./a:对a的元素求倒数
- log(a):求对数
- exp(a):以e为底,以a为幂
- abs(a):求绝对值
- v+ones(length(v),1):对v的元素加1
- A’:A的转置
- prin(A):求逆或者伪逆
- sum(a):矩阵里的数据求和
- prod(a):乘积
- floor(a):向上取整
- ceil(a):向下取整
- max(A,[],1):取每一列的最大值
- max(A,[],2):取每一行的最大值
- max(max(A)):矩阵里的最大值
数据绘制























![[CVPR 2020] Regularizing Class-Wise Predictions via Self-Knowledge Distillation](https://img-blog.csdnimg.cn/756c9d9f0d3c4ff38b6f26dd8998bb27.png#pic_center)